What Do We Mean by “Specialty Coffee” Quality?


To evaluate whether Eversys is good for specialty coffee, we need a clear benchmark. In practice, specialty coffee quality usually means:



  • Freshly ground coffee with accurate, repeatable dosing

  • Stable brew temperature in the optimal range for espresso extraction

  • Controlled pressure and flow to avoid channeling and bitterness

  • Proper shot times and yield for the chosen recipe

  • Milk texture that allows for latte-art-level microfoam

  • Respecting the bean: showcasing origin, roast profile, and sweetness rather than masking flaws with syrup or sugar


Traditional high-end cafes achieve this with skilled baristas and manual or semi-automatic machines. Eversys aims to reach similar outcomes through automation, sensors, and software.



How Eversys Machines Approach Specialty-Level Espresso


Eversys is designed less like a consumer appliance and more like a compact, automated espresso bar. Several design elements are particularly relevant for specialty coffee.



1. Integrated Grinders Built for Precision


Most super-automatics compromise on grinding. Eversys does not. Their latest models feature high-quality, electronically controlled grinders with:



  • Fine grind adjustment to match your roast profile and desired extraction

  • Programmable recipes that tie grind size, dose, and yield together

  • Consistent dosing to reduce shot-to-shot variance


This consistency is crucial when you’re working with lighter, more nuanced specialty roasts. A tiny shift in grind or dose can dramatically change the flavor profile. Eversys is built to hold those variables steady in a way that’s difficult for untrained staff to replicate manually.



2. Temperature Stability and Pressure Profiling


Specialty coffee thrives on stability. Sudden swings in brew temperature or pressure will flatten acidity, emphasize bitterness, or obscure sweetness. Eversys machines use sophisticated thermal management and pump control to keep extraction parameters within tight tolerances.


Depending on the specific Eversys model and configuration, you can dial in:



  • Target brew temperature suitable for your roast level

  • Pre-infusion to gently saturate the puck and reduce channeling

  • Pressure and flow control to help balance body, clarity, and sweetness


This is the same language you’ll hear from top specialty cafes. The difference is that Eversys embeds it in software and sensors, so every user in your office or showroom gets the same quality—without needing a barista certification.



3. Shot Recipes That Respect Origin


For specialty coffee, “espresso” is not a single fixed recipe. A washed Ethiopian may taste best at one ratio and temperature, while a natural Brazilian calls for another. Eversys allows multiple programmable recipes, so you can tailor extraction to specific coffees:



  • Classic espresso profiles for medium roasts

  • Higher-yield, lower-pressure profiles for lighter roasts

  • Dedicated recipes for ristretto, lungo, and milk-based drinks

Milk Texture: Can Eversys Compete With a Skilled Barista?


For many specialty drinkers, the real test of a system isn’t just the espresso—it’s the milk. A cappuccino or flat white lives or dies by microfoam quality. Large bubbles, overheated milk, or inconsistent texture can ruin even a perfectly pulled shot.


Eversys machines use advanced automatic milk systems designed to mimic barista technique. Key attributes include:



  • Precise temperature control to avoid scalding or overheating milk

  • Programmable foam levels for cappuccino, flat white, latte, and more

  • Fine microfoam suitable for basic latte art when configured correctly

Consistency vs. Craft: A Realistic Comparison


Comparing Eversys to a traditional specialty setup isn’t about declaring a winner; it’s about matching the tool to the environment.



Where Eversys Excels for Specialty Coffee



  • High-volume environments where every drink needs to be excellent and consistent, even with rotating staff

  • Offices and corporate spaces where employees and guests expect cafe-level quality without a full-time barista

  • Luxury showrooms, dealerships, and hospitality where coffee is part of the brand experience and must be reliably impressive

  • Multi-site operations that need the same flavor profile reproduced across locations


In these contexts, Eversys doesn’t just “keep up” with specialty coffee—it often outperforms manual setups because it removes human inconsistency. The machine doesn’t come in tired, distracted, or under-trained. Once dialed in, it repeats your chosen standard with remarkable fidelity.



Where a Manual Setup Still Has the Edge


There are still situations where a traditional espresso bar makes sense:



  • Experimental, competition-level cafes pushing the absolute limits of extraction science

  • Concept shops where the ritual and theater of manual preparation are part of the brand identity

  • Environments with highly trained baristas who actively tweak recipes throughout the day based on sensory feedback


Eversys is not trying to replace the avant-garde corner of specialty coffee. It is, however, extremely well suited for delivering high-end, specialty-level drinks in environments where consistency, speed, and ease of use matter as much as nuance.



Using Specialty Beans in an Eversys Machine


If you’re investing in Eversys specifically to showcase specialty coffee, the beans you choose and how you manage them will matter just as much as the hardware.



Roast Level and Flavor Goals


Modern Eversys systems can handle a wide range of roast levels, from light to darker profiles. For specialty coffee, many Upscale clients prefer:



  • Light to medium-light roasts for brighter, more complex espresso and long blacks

  • Medium roasts for a balance of sweetness, body, and approachability in milk drinks


We typically recommend avoiding extremely oily, dark roasts in any super-automatic machine because oil buildup can affect grinder and brew-unit performance over time. That’s not unique to Eversys; it’s simply good practice for machine longevity and flavor clarity.



Freshness and Storage


Even the best machine can’t rescue stale coffee. For specialty results:



  • Use beans within a reasonable window after roasting, following roaster guidance.

  • Store in airtight containers away from heat, light, and moisture.

  • Avoid filling bean hoppers far in advance if your usage is low; top up as needed.


Eversys will extract what you give it. When you feed it fresh, well-roasted specialty coffee, the machine’s precision becomes apparent in the cup.

Operational Advantages for Specialty-Focused Environments


Beyond taste, Eversys solves several operational problems that can otherwise hold back a specialty program in an office or hospitality setting.



1. Training and Turnover


Teaching someone to pull competition-level shots on a manual machine can take weeks or months. Teaching someone to select a programmed recipe on an Eversys takes minutes. For organizations with rotating staff or high turnover, this is a decisive advantage.



2. Speed and Throughput


Specialty quality is meaningless if your guests are waiting ten minutes for a drink. Eversys machines are designed for high throughput while maintaining extraction standards. This makes them particularly attractive for:



  • Corporate headquarters and executive floors

  • Luxury auto dealerships and design showrooms

  • Upscale hotels, lounges, and private clubs


The machine can produce back-to-back drinks quickly without the quality drop-off that occurs when a less experienced barista is rushed.



3. Consistency Across Sites


For brands operating multiple locations, consistency is part of the brand promise. Eversys allows you to standardize recipes and parameters, then replicate them across machines.
